Output e97e8424a86026378c6ea2823243d410ccdd64c69f76a5c5e2b6f4559a9038ad:0

value
5100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7aff594bf666d7407b801b96989cde08bdda014c OP_EQUAL
address
3CuNFtnyHqjaAVAz3x8N189dXM71sMDH2N
transaction
e97e8424a86026378c6ea2823243d410ccdd64c69f76a5c5e2b6f4559a9038ad
spent
true